

UFC Fight Night: Font vs Garbrandt is all set to take place on May 22, 2021. The fight between Rob Font and Cody Garbrandt will headline the event. Apart from that, fights like Yan Xiaonan vs. Carla Esparza and Justin Tafa vs. Jared Vanderaa are also scheduled to happen at the UFC Vegas 27 event.

On Friday, May 21, the UFC Fight Night 188 fighter weigh-ins took place at the UFC Apex in Las Vegas. Garbrandt and Font both successfully made the weight. While Font is ready to make his main event debut with a weight of 136 pounds, Garbrandt came in at 135.5 pounds.

Apart from Garbrandt and Font, 24 other fighters also weighed in, with just one miss. The co-main event fighters Xiaonan and Esparza also successfully made weight with both coming in at 116 pounds.

Except for Juancamilo Ronderos, all the fighters scheduled to fight at the event made weight comfortably. Ronderos was chosen as a replacement for Raulian Paiva against David Dvorak. However, the fight will go as scheduled, although Ronderos will be fined 20% of his purse.

The UFC Vegas 27 event has some incredible fights lined up for us and it is sure to be an interesting event. The most anticipated fight between Font and Garbrandt is especially one to look out for.
Font, who is coming into the fight on the back of three successive victories, would love to continue his momentum. While ‘No Love’ won his last fight against Raphael Assuncao after suffering three consecutive defeats. This fight will be interesting as both the fighters would love to win and move towards a potential title opportunity.
